Define and develop retail network and complete aftersales strategies for UK in line the Lotus Cars sales and service strategy (retail & fleet sales, retail partners, traditional dealers, service points & contracts in place). The role includes decision on strategy by market area, dealer appointments, terminations, replacements, and improvement process. The role will involve close liaison with the Head of Sales for agreed requirements and targets.
Job Responsibility:
Define and develop retail network and complete aftersales strategies for UK in line the Lotus Cars sales and service strategy
Market Analysis and Priorities: Develop a process and structure to assess the UK & I Lotus existing network
Identify the most efficient representation in all areas ensuring coverage that releases the potential for Lotus Cars existing and future products and programmes
Utilise competitive data, economic, demographic and other relevant information such as legislation variables to adjust and confirm go to market strategies
Build an optimised setup and timeline for transition to target in each area
Review of vehicle parc and network optimisation for after service
Network Development: Deliver the level of network expansion in UK & I required to drive profitability and growth for Lotus Cars
Monitor and maintain retailer P&L with a view to return on investment including cost reduction and profit maximisation
Support in: Identifying and recruiting strategic network retail partners/agents
Working closely with the Head of Network Projects to lead & initiate new projects
Develop, manage and monitor network performance lifecycle programs related to KPIs/ OKRs, contractual standards, brand requirements, margin expectations, sales & aftersales evaluations and network optimization
Establish the governance and process framework to lead the Network Performance Management programme across the network in alignment with the regional framework
Liaise directly with the appropriate teams at Lotus Europe and Global and throughout the global business to ensure compliance to proposed new facility guidelines
Manage the associated internal approval process, including Board-level approval and preparation of contracts
Create a suite of materials to support the appointment of retail partners, commensurate with the Lotus brand and including such information as an overview presentation, application pack, and business plan and marketing plan templates (with input from other Lotus departments)
Ensure legal compliance of all Network Development actions, programs, and policies
Create and manage new retail partners induction classes for formal introduction to Lotus staff, policies and practices
Work closely with the training manager to identify training needs with Lotus Global and ensure delivery across the network
